The iPhone looks great from a distance; I will not argue that. However, having an iPod Touch has turned me away from the iPhone in so many ways. Here is what I do not like about the iPod Touch that turns me away from even thinking about buying an iPhone:
- It takes way too long to sync all my data. My Blackberry does it in a fraction of the time.
- The iPod Touch randomly deletes everything when syncing. This requires a full backup.
- The touch keyboard on the iPod Touch is too small. Even if you change the orientation of the screen, you still miss certain letters.
I love my iPod Touch, but the touch screen just does not do it for me. If you are not looking at the screen in exactly a certain way when you go to touch something, it will not open the right program. I prefer buttons that I know will always be in the same spot. I know with my Blackberry that when I go to hit ‘p’, I will hit that key.
I really want to see Apple develop a non-touch screen smart cell phone.
